About VoiceAbility

VoiceAbility is an independent charity and one of the UK’s largest providers of advocacy and involvement services. We deliver a wide range of service contracts funded by local authorities, health trusts and other voluntary and private sector organisations.

We’ve been supporting people to have their say in decisions about their health, care, and wellbeing for over 40 years. We make sure people are heard when it matters most.  For more information on what Advocacy is and the services offered then please visit our website – www.voiceability.org.

Relevant Person’s Representative (RPR) Volunteer

Some individuals have been deprived of their liberty following a decision about certain aspects of their care and living arrangements, such as being moved from independent accommodation into a care home, are in their best interest and necessary to keep them safe. These people are legally entitled to have support from an RPR. An RPR may be a family member, but if this is not an option then an VoiceAbility RPR volunteer can be appointed.

As an RPR Volunteer you might:

• Visiting clients to ensure they are getting the right care, support and being treated fairly

• Keeping detailed notes and records of interactions with clients and care facility staff

• Helping to ensure the client is receiving the best care, in line with their wishes

• Alerting the Team Leader to any concerns regarding the client or their treatment

• Building professional relationships with the Care Home Staff

• Recording activity on our case management system and writing reports

• Helping to make a difference to someone’s life
